Forever 21

Forever 21 was the first brand that was fast-fashion in the fashion industry. Customers who are brand conscious flock to its stores because of its low prices and capacity to keep up with the most recent fashions. The company's production method has a huge environmental impact. It is a source of emissions of greenhouse gases and waste.

Owners Jin Sook & Do Won Chang began the business with just $11,000 when they immigrated to the United States in 1981 from South Korea. The company was initially an all-family operation, with their daughters Linda and Esther managing marketing and design respectively.

In 2022, Forever 21 will be sold to Authentic Brands Group. This group includes mall owners Simon Property Group and Brookfield Properties, as well as the famous Shaquille o'Neal. Authentic Brands Group's ownership might aid the company in repositioning itself with regulators and consumers.
